AbstraktAbstract

The hunt for the neutrino mass in the process of the neutrinoless double beta decay (0nbb) belongs to a crucial task in the field of physics beyond the Standard model. The next generation experiment SuperNEMO, based on the NEMO-3 calo-tracko detection technique is devoted to measure this extremely rare nuclear process within the half-life sensitivity T1/2 of 1x10^26 years, which correspond to the sensitivity on the effective neutrino mass of 40-110 meV. In this contribution, a progress in the construction and commissioning of the first SuperNEMO module - demonstrator, is reported within the 1st NvDEX workshop.
